Here are just a few points to know about German which are unique:
German is logical, but challenging: The grammar has rules—but also exceptions. Cases (nominative, accusative, dative, genitive), gendered nouns, and sentence structure may feel unfamiliar at first, especially if English is your first language.
Pronunciation matters: German has sounds not found in English (like “ü” or the “ch” in ich). It may take time to train your ear and tongue, but consistent practice helps.
Vocabulary builds through patterns: Many words are compound and descriptive (e.g., Handschuh = “hand shoe” = glove). Once you recognize patterns, vocabulary becomes more intuitive.
